The Floor Water Damage Restoration Process: What to Expect

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that your floors are restored to their original condition. We start by assessing the damage identifying the source of the water, and determining the best course of action. From there, we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and create a plan of action. We’ll use specialized equipment to identify the extent of the damage and find out the best course of treatment. This step is crucial in ensuring that we address the root cause of the issue.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Once we’ve assessed the damage, we’ll begin the process of water extraction. We’ll use powerful pumps to remove standing water from your floors, and our technicians will work to dry the affected area using specialized equipment.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been extracted, we’ll foc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ected area. We’ll use industrial-grade fans to circulate air and speed up the drying process, and our technicians will monitor the area to ensure that it’s dry and free from moisture.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the floors to prevent mold growth and ensure a healthy living environment.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products that are safe for your family and pets.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Finally, we’ll work to restore your floors to their original condition. We’ll repair or replace any damaged flooring and our technicians will ensure that the area is safe and secure.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Brookshire, TX

The cost of flo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Brookshire, TX. Our prices are competitive and transparent and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water present.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products used.
Restoration and repair $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area and the type of materials used for restoration.
